# Overview Communicating across platforms in a decentralized manner ## Decisions - Limit dependency on WebSockets to signaling - Allow bidirectional communication between peers - Enforce locality of device? ## Implementation A WebSocket Service should establish the SDP handshake and emit ICE candidates for WebRTC clients. This implementation should replace Wallet Connect with the following sequence ```mermaid sequenceDiagram participant Website participant Server participant Wallet Note over Website, Wallet: Link devices Website->>Server: GET Challenge Message Server->>Website: Send Challenge Message Website-->>Website: Display QR Connect Nonce Website->>Server: Subscribe to 'wss:link' Wallet->>Website: Scan QR Code Wallet->>Server: POST Nonce + Signature + Answer Server-->>Server: Validate Signature Server-->>Website: HTTPOnly Session Server->>Wallet: Ok Response + HTTPOnly Session Server->>Website: Emit to `wss:link` client Note over Website, Wallet: Passkeys/FIDO2 Website-->>Website: Continue FIDO2 Flow Wallet-->>Wallet: Continue FIDO2 Flow Note over Website, Wallet: Signaling Peer Offer/Answer Website-->>Server: Subscribe to 'wss:answer-${address}' Wallet-->>Server: Subscribe to 'wss:offer-${address}' Website-->>Website: Create Peer Offer & DataChannel Website-->>Server: POST Offer Server-->>Wallet: Emit Offer Wallet-->>Wallet: Create Peer Answer with Offer & DataChannel Wallet-->>Server: POST Answer Server-->>Website: Emit Answer Website-->>Website: Set Remote SDP Website-->>Website: Discover ICE Candidates Website->>Server: Emit candidates to `wss:offer-${address}` Server->>Wallet: Emit candidates to `wss:offer-${address}` Wallet-->>Wallet: Set Candidates Wallet-->>Wallet: Discover ICE Candidates Wallet->>Server: Emit candidates to `wss:answer-${address}` Server->>Website: Emit to `wss:answer` Website->>Website: Set Candidates ``` *Note: This process may be deprecated in the future in favor of `libp2p` which allows for an agnostic discovery layer and also supports the WebRTC transport
